Genuine Huawei 34060687 TPC1XGKZRCZAB10G 10G CWDM SFP+ 1471nm 70km SMF
The Huawei 34060687 is a carrier-class, highly reliable 10Gbps Coarse Wavelength Division Multiplexing (CWDM) SFP+ optical transceiver module. Built upon the standard SFP+ hot-swappable footprint, it operates firmly at an ITU-T standard grid center wavelength of 1471nm. By operating over standard duplex Single-Mode Fiber (SMF) links, this transceiver delivers high-bandwidth, wire-rate 10Gbps pipelines up to a long transmission span of 70 kilometers, serving as a cost-efficient core component for long-haul metropolitan expansions and Data Center Interconnects (DCI).

Product Highlights
✨【70km Long-Reach Power Budget】 Features an integrated high-sensitivity APD (Avalanche Photodiode) receiver paired with a highly stable CWDM DFB laser to provide a robust optical link budget, ensuring low Bit Error Rates over extreme fiber runs.
✨【Precision 1471nm CWDM Profile】
Complies with the official ITU-T G.694.2 standard grid using a center wavelength of 1471nm. It can plug directly into passive CWDM Mux/Demux modules to double existing physical fiber bandwidth efficiency without adding layout costs.
✨【Standardized SFP+ Form Factor】
100% physically and electrically compatible with any industry-standard SFP+ hardware slot. Supports live hotswapping to streamline field upgrades or link repairs without causing system-wide reboots.
✨【Full SFF-8472 Digital Diagnostic Monitoring】
Enables non-disruptive telemetry scanning from switch/router consoles, tracking parameters such as operating temperature, voltage, laser bias currents, and real-time Rx/Tx optical power.
